Local Union 36 v. NLRB, 10-3448

A motion by respondent National Labor Relations Board to transfer the case to the District of Columbia Circuit is denied where, if a party files a petition for review in the Second Circuit and then serves the agency with the petition accompanied by the email, bearing the date and time of filing, by which the petition was filed, the party has satisfied the requirements of 28 U.S.C. section 2112(a)(2).
